I purchased LMC's best front bumper for my 1972 Cheyenne Super, and I am very pleased with it. It fit well, and the chrome quality was good.

I also purchased their stock aluminum grille shell. It fit well, but it is softer than the original grille. They easily bend and distort.

Just tip when installing the bumper. Put big flat washers between the bumper and bumper frame mounts. It will prevent pulling in the bumper in as you tighten the bolts.

Isn't there a strange oval shape washer between the the front mounting bracket and the front bumper to keep from distorting the mounting hole? As I remember the bracket against the bumper isn't a good fit without it and could booger a bumper. More likely on an aftermarket bumper?
